Real Plants Don't Melt

We've been lied to.

A barely clothed woman smiles back at me from the glossy pages of my sports magazine; her photoshopped features sear my intellect like a carton of smoldering cigarettes. I read the headline; in bold type, "..people always ask me if they're real - I say, no but they look real!"
My stomach tuns into knots.
A page ad for a plastic surgery clinic.. they do look real.
..but what if I want MORE than that?
What if.. just "looking" real, won't cut it anymore?
What if I want the real thing?

Inside of a restaurant, I run my fingers through the leaves of a potted plant.
Plastic. I feel duped.
I attempt to break off one of the branches.. but that is a no go.
"This plant is not real.", I deftly point out to the hostess as she walks me to my table.
"Umm, yeah", She says, "but it never has to be watered!".
She smiles and then seats me.
I am sitting in my booth, staring at the lifeless green illusion - I feel myself start to sweat.

Fake.
A lie that has ever so gently wound itself through my days, that now I actually tolerate it. I actually am part of it.. I actually embrace it!
We have been lied to.
We have been convinced that "fake" is just as good / or better than the real thing.
Fake flowers don't need watering.
Fake breasts look perfect.
Fake foods taste delicious...
I'm saturated in this pitiful level of satisfaction.
There is a growing disconnect, a disconnect in my own mind with "WHY" the pieces of life are beautiful.
Why be real? Why choose it, if there is a cheaper, longer lasting alternative?

If everything is best, simply because it looks good, or feels good.. then I would be the first in line to convert life to artificial.
But it is not.
Life is beautiful, because of depth - because of the intricacies of existence .
A flower is stunning.. not because it is forever perfect and plastic.. but because it is a living, growing, alive thing! It is beautiful.. because its REAL. Beautiful BECAUSE it needs watering, and needs sunlight, and needs real dirt.
A woman isn't amazing, because she is a flawless piece of molded silicone.. her beauty comes from what she is; a speaking, thinking, warm, exciting human!

If we take away those attributes.. those "uncomfortable" inconveniences.. if we destroy those awesome imperfections, all we are left with are shells of the former being. Nothing beautiful.. nothing real - just pretty, long-lasting, and soul-less.

I don't want to be soul-less.


If the extent of my days are spent in an artificial world, with artifical smiles, and artificial tastes - why be here?
REAL, is the best part of living - it is the only part of life that is worth living.
